Key Functions of TB-X605M Firmware
- System Boot & Security – The signed bootloader verifies system integrity before loading Android, preventing unauthorized modifications.
- Over-the-Air (OTA) Updates – Lenovo’s official firmware supports incremental OTA updates, fixing bugs and security vulnerabilities.
- Recovery Mode – A minimal environment (stock recovery) lets users wipe cache, perform factory resets, or apply official update packages.
- Hardware Abstraction – Firmware includes proprietary hardware drivers for the Snapdragon 625 chipset, 10.1-inch display, and Dolby Atmos audio.
